// Viewport-aware pet menu positioning — flips the popover to stay
// within screen bounds instead of clipping at the edge.
useEffect(() => {
if (!petMenuOpen) return;
const wrap = petWrapRef.current;
if (!wrap) return;
const rect = wrap.getBoundingClientRect();
const menuW = 260;
const menuH = 200;
const gap = 6;
const viewW = window.innerWidth;
const viewH = window.innerHeight;
// Prefer opening upward (bottom of menu above the button).
// Flip downward when there isn't enough room above.
// When neither direction fits, clamp to viewport bounds.
let top: number;
if (rect.top >= menuH + gap) {
top = rect.top - menuH - gap;
} else if (rect.bottom + menuH + gap <= viewH) {
top = rect.bottom + gap;
} else {
top = Math.max(gap, viewH - menuH - gap);
}
// Right-align by default (menu right edge ≈ button right edge).
// Shift left when the menu would spill past the viewport left edge.
const left = Math.max(8, Math.min(viewW - menuW - 8, rect.right - menuW));
setPetMenuStyle({
position: 'fixed',
top,
left,
bottom: 'auto',
right: 'auto',
});
}, [petMenuOpen]);

// Single chokepoint for every draft mutation. Reconciles the
// tracked plugin-mention offsets against the prev → next diff so
// any setDraft path — typing, slash command, file/MCP/connector
// insertion, skill chip removal, annotation append, imperative
// handle, post-send reset, on-cleared strip — keeps
// `pluginInsertedTokensRef` in lockstep with the draft.
//
// Implementation note (#2929 round 5): the reconcile and the
// ref mutation happen *outside* the `setDraft` updater, using
// the synchronous `draftRef` mirror as `prev`. Putting them
// inside `setDraft((prev) => …)` would not be safe under
// React StrictMode, which double-invokes setState updaters in
// development to detect impurity — the second invocation
// would re-shift or re-drop already-reconciled entries,
// bringing back the #2881 orphan-mention symptom for every
// user keystroke in the dev build.
function updateDraft(next: string | ((prev: string) => string)): void {
const prev = draftRef.current;
const value = typeof next === 'function' ? next(prev) : next;
if (prev === value) return;
if (pluginInsertedTokensRef.current.length > 0) {
pluginInsertedTokensRef.current = reconcileInsertions(
pluginInsertedTokensRef.current,
prev,
value,
);
}
draftRef.current = value;
setDraft(value);
}
